When walking multiple dogs, a professional dog walker ensures that each dog gets the attention they need. They typically assess the dogs’ behavior and compatibility before walking them together. Group walks are often managed with dogs of similar sizes and temperaments to ensure safety. The walker will use appropriate tools, such as leashes, harnesses, and even muzzles (if necessary), to maintain control over the dogs. For dogs that may not be comfortable with others, solo walks are offered to ensure they remain calm and focused.
